Bio

2019-20: Appeared and started in goal in all five games before season was shortened due to COVID-19...Tallied 34 saves while cusing two turnoves on the season...Had a personal game high nine saves against Keiser (Feb. 14)...Named to the 2019-20 South Atlantic Conference Commissioner's Honor Roll. 

2018-19: Played in 15 games while starting in all 15 of them...Posted 900:00 between the pipes with a 15.40 goals against average, 145 saves and a .386 save percentage...Was named to the SAC Commissioner's Honor Roll. 

High School: Played lacrosse at Chapin High School for the Eagles...All-Upper State...4A All-State...All-Lower State...Member of the National Honors Society.
